Abstract

Disclosed is a solar cell including: an upper substrate and a lower substrate facing each other; a semiconductor layer on a predetermined region of the lower substrate; out the pattern. Various patterns are formed between the upper substrate and the lower substrate so as to increase the contact area of ​​the bonding member provided between the upper substrate and the lower substrate, thereby improving the connection between the upper substrate and the lower substrate. Adhesion between the lower substrates.

Description

Technical field [0001] The embodiment relates to a solar cell. Background technique [0002] Generally, solar cells convert solar energy into electrical energy. Recently, with the increase in energy consumption, solar cells have been widely used for commercial purposes. [0003] According to the related art, a solar cell is manufactured by sequentially laminating a back electrode layer, a light absorption layer, a transparent electrode layer, and an upper substrate on a lower substrate, wherein the upper substrate is horizontally bonded to the uppermost end of the solar cell. [0004] However, because only one bonding member is provided between the upper substrate and the lower substrate, the bonding force between the upper and lower substrates is limited, and the reliability of preventing moisture penetration becomes poor.
